Technical Considerations and Warnings

However, every crafter knows that not every design is suitable for every application. There are specific areas where Watercolor Christmas Cute Fox Clipart requires careful handling. If you plan to use this for very small cutting details, such as tiny charms or intricate jewelry tags, you might run into issues. The fine lines and soft gradients of the watercolor style can sometimes get lost or become difficult to cut precisely if the size is too small.

Similarly, if you are working on layered vinyl projects with many overlapping elements, the low-contrast colors might make it hard to distinguish layers during the weeding process. For sticker design, especially small die-cut stickers, ensure that the main subject remains recognizable even when reduced in size. Crowded compositions can also dilute the impact of the image, so keep your layout clean and allow the fox some breathing room.

When using this for commercial design, always verify the commercial license provided by the marketplace. Some licenses restrict resale as standalone digital files, while others allow you to sell finished physical goods. Before committing to a large production run, I strongly recommend testing the file. Check if the SVG lines are clean and free of stray points. Preview the PNG transparency to ensure there are no white halos around the edges. Confirm the resolution for sublimation to avoid pixelation on large prints.

Practical Tips for Handmade Sellers

To get the most out of Watercolor Christmas Cute Fox Clipart, I suggest pairing it with complementary typography. A serif font adds a touch of elegance, while a handwritten or script font enhances the personal, cozy feel. You can also mix it with a bold display font for contrast if you are creating a poster or a large banner.

Always test colors before printing. What looks vibrant on your monitor might appear slightly muted on paper or fabric due to color profiles. Place the design on real mockups to see how it interacts with different backgrounds, including white and dark products. If the design looks too complex, do not hesitate to simplify the layout or crop the image to focus on the fox's face.
